    CSSC Almond lather
    Wapi Razor
    VDH Boar brush
    stoneware whipping bowl

    hot towel wrap
    lather
    WTG pass
    hot water rinse/towel wrap
    re-lather
    XTG< pass
    hot water rinse/towel wrap
    re-lather
    ATG pass
    hot water/towel wrap
    re-lather
    XTG> pass
    hot water rinse/towel wrap
    re-lather
    hit all missed spots
    Cold water rinse/wrap
    cleaned up shave Den
    splash witch hazel & Baby oil
